projects
/
linux.git
/ commitdiff
commit
grep
author
committer
pickaxe
?
search:
re
summary
|
shortlog
|
log
|
commit
| commitdiff |
tree
raw
|
patch
| inline |
side by side
(parent:
6e3dcfd
)
arm64/sysreg: Add definition for ID_AA64ISAR3_EL1
author
Mark Brown
<broonie@kernel.org>
Sat, 9 Dec 2023 01:02:53 +0000
(
01:02
+0000)
committer
Will Deacon
<will@kernel.org>
Mon, 11 Dec 2023 19:03:55 +0000
(19:03 +0000)
DDI0601 2023-09 adds a new system register ID_AA64ISAR3_EL1 enumerating
new floating point and TLB invalidation features. Add a defintion for it.
Signed-off-by: Mark Brown <broonie@kernel.org>
Reviewed-by: Fuad Tabba <tabba@google.com>
Link:
https://lore.kernel.org/r/20231209-b4-arm64-sysreg-additions-v1-7-45284e538474@kernel.org
Signed-off-by: Will Deacon <will@kernel.org>
arch/arm64/tools/sysreg
patch
|
blob
|
history
diff --git
a/arch/arm64/tools/sysreg
b/arch/arm64/tools/sysreg
index 7af081c52ce7ccdf9ab38643d18aa8ae65b896a4..7dc7c76ee4ceac0cab63fdbe24d8e3b5da1bca00 100644
(file)
--- a/
arch/arm64/tools/sysreg
+++ b/
arch/arm64/tools/sysreg
@@
-1433,6
+1433,23
@@
UnsignedEnum 3:0 WFxT
EndEnum
EndSysreg
+Sysreg ID_AA64ISAR3_EL1 3 0 0 6 3
+Res0 63:12
+UnsignedEnum 11:8 TLBIW
+ 0b0000 NI
+ 0b0001 IMP
+EndEnum
+UnsignedEnum 7:4 FAMINMAX
+ 0b0000 NI
+ 0b0001 IMP
+EndEnum
+UnsignedEnum 3:0 CPA
+ 0b0000 NI
+ 0b0001 IMP
+ 0b0010 CPA2
+EndEnum
+EndSysreg
+
Sysreg ID_AA64MMFR0_EL1 3 0 0 7 0
UnsignedEnum 63:60 ECV
0b0000 NI